Los Angeles Lakers DFS Spin
Anthony Davis is probable for Tuesday’s contest against Phoenix with lower back tightness, Harrison Faigen of SBNation.com reports. Davis continues to pop up on Los Angeles’ injury report due to back tightness, but the 29-year-old has appeared in 10 straight games. Davis has been unstoppable across the Lakers’ recent three-game winning streak, averaging 35.0 points, 17.3 rebounds, 2.0 assists, 1.3 steals and 1.7 blocks over that span.
Phoenix Suns DFS Spin
Devin Booker finished with 20 points (7-17 FG, 5-8 3Pt, 1-1 FT), five rebounds and three assists across 30 minutes during Sunday’s 116-95 victory over the Knicks. After struggling in the first half, Booker came alive in the third quarter and scored 11 of his 20 points. His five made three-pointers tied his most in a game this year. Through 16 games, he’s averaging a career-best 27.6 points per game while making 38.2 percent of his three-point shots.

Lakers vs. Suns NBA Prediction:
The Lakers are 1-6 against the spread in their last seven games versus the Suns, are 0-5 against the number in their last five road games and are 7-20 at the betting window in their last 27 games coming off a win of more than 10 points. On the other side, the Suns are 4-0 against the spread in their last four home games versus a team with a losing road record, are 10-4 against the number in their last 14 games overall and are 7-1 at the betting window in their last eight home games.
